## Kickoff Notes — ChipGate Reader

Quick recap for the Harborfell Marathon setup: the trackside timing-chip readers need firmware flashed before Thursday's dry run, and the mat at the 10k split has been flaky, so test it twice. Spare antennas are in the blue crate. Don't reorder cabling without checking first — it's mapped to the scoring van. All hardware questions go to the lead listed below.

approver of yahig-kagup = Ralok Sorael

## Partition Rotation (Monthly)

The `orders_fact` table in Brindlehook is partitioned by calendar month. On the first business day, run the rotation script to create next month's partition and detach anything older than 18 months. Detached partitions move to cold storage automatically. Verify row counts before and after. Record the rotation against the build token that appears below.

session token of kajeg-tawif = htk3_45b

## Configuration

EchoDocent serves audio tours for the Hallenby Museum kiosks. All config is via environment variables; nothing is read from disk at runtime. TLS is terminated at the edge. `AUDIO_CDN_BASE` must be HTTPS. `TOUR_CACHE_TTL` defaults to 300s; do not raise above 900s, as curators push corrections hourly. Sessions are stateless JWTs, 15-minute expiry, no refresh. Rate limiting is per-kiosk, enforced upstream. The signing credential is set by the env line directly below this section.

secret setting of kagep-kajep: ARCHIVE_KEY3=481

Test plan: Mapnest address autocomplete widget. Cover the usual suspects — partial street names, typos, unit numbers jammed in weird places, and rapid keystrokes that cancel in-flight lookups. Also check the empty-state copy doesn't flash on slow responses. Future maintainers: suggestion calls go through the staging gateway, which expects the token below.

login token, tagef-tagep: eyJhbGciOiJIUzI1NiIsInR5cCI6IkpXVCJ9.eyJzdWIiOiIBXyeYEoalzIn0.6TI7VhOJMHm9